This is what I call a Plain Spurless design. There are no actual spurs, only right-angled corners to suggest spurs. All lowercase letters are like this except r, which is a Rounded Spurless because it needs to curve to avoid looking like Γ, and because it's only 2 bricks wide so there's no other place for it to curve.
I made this to have mostly right angles, to have a condensed look (see filrt), and to be good for speedreading. My own experiments in speedreading favored glyphs with simple curves which don't terminate in small arcs (see CGJSZfgjrsyz@()[]{}). There are exceptions (c2369?$) because these are more recognizeable when they have such arcs. Additionally, glyphs such as BPRXY have slightly rounded counters near the vertical center, which enhanced their readability without causing them to look out of place.
The remainder of design considerations were things which are fairly idiosyncratic and unlikely to be discovered by others. For instance, the descender of Q is 2 bricks, while lowercase letters' descenders are 3 bricks and symbols' descenders are 1 brick. This is the result of a technique that attempts to visually codify different cases & types of glyphs. The slightly different contours thus formed by each word on its underside seem to enhance both readability and aesthetics.

Experimental 24-segment display or massive monochrome Mondrian matrix. Pixel compatible!
The thinking behind this one was that with incongruously sized segments arranged in the proper way, I would create a design which was effectively 5x5, but which accomodated more glyphs than 5x5 usually does. Negative space is incorporated into the structure of many glyphs, though not enough to classify this as an IVO design.
"Qualtron" is the name of an imaginary entity that a friend believed in - a being meant to represent the result of "a mathematical equation that can rule the universe". I didn't inquire further about it... :D
*
Design Rules:
1. Segments can have interior length/width of 2 or 5.
2. The central 2x2 square must always remain open.
3. Square bricks and 90-degree angles only.
